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Great Malvern to Whitecraigs start from as little as £54.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Great Malvern to Whitecraigs start from £141.80 one way, or £202.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Great Malvern to Whitecraigs are available for £146.50 one way, or £293.00 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Great Malvern is equipped with essential amenities to make your journey smooth and comfortable. It features a staffed ticket office, open from early morning until late afternoon on weekdays and Saturdays, and an array of ticket machines to facilitate quick and efficient ticket collection. While the station offers an induction loop for those who require it, bear in mind that accessible ticket machines are unfortunately not available. The station highlights its dedication to security by being accredited by the Secure Station Scheme and is fully monitored by CCTV.

Though you won’t find refreshment facilities, shops, or ATM machines here, Great Malvern’s charm lies in its simplicity. However, there are accessible toilets and a seating area for a comfortable wait, albeit no 1st Class Lounge. Cyclists will appreciate the dedicated bicycle storage facilities ensuring your trusty two-wheeled companion is well looked after.

Accessible Travel and Assistance

Understanding the necessity for accessibility, Great Malvern station offers partial step-free access, highlighting the importance of comfort and safety for all passengers. For those needing extra assistance, the staff is available during specified hours to help with everything from boarding to providing information. Unfortunately, currently due to improvement works, there's a limitation on accepting mobility scooters; however, arrangements are made for transportation to Malvern Link station. It's worth checking the operational timetable for wheelchairs and step-free access given the station's B1 classification.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Whitecraigs Station provides essential amenities for a comfortable journey. The ticket office is open Monday through Saturday from 06:55 to 13:59, with ticket machines available for quick purchases and collections, especially for those who buy online. Although there are no smartcard services, the station is equipped with a helpful induction loop system, which enhances communication for those with hearing impairments.

Accessibility is thoughtfully integrated into the station's design. Whitecraigs boasts step-free access to platform 1, with a convenient ramp to platform 2, catering to travelers with mobility needs. While facilities like toilets and baby changing are absent, the presence of a seating area allows for a comfortable wait. A CCTV system ensures the safety and security of passengers throughout the day.
